Wrought Iron IPA

Wrought Iron pours a cloudy, golden color with two fingers of white foamy head. Aroma of sweet malt and hops. Taste is malt-forward but not overly sweet. Brown bread and mild caramel malt. Hops seem floral and grassy but we also get some berry and tropical fruit. Pretty fruity with a slight bitterness. Mouthfeel is dry with above average carbonation. Similar dryness in the finish that provides a nice thirst quenching quality.
